Omaha poker
may resemble Texas Hold’em in the fact that it is a game played with five
community cards but the game is quite different. There are two variations
of the game, Omaha High only and Omaha Hi/Lo split. It can be played with
the betting being a structured Limit game or you can find No Limit and Pot
Limit games. I will use the Limit Omaha High game in the explanation about
how to play.
To start a new hand two "Blind" bets are put up or "Posted." The player
immediately to the left of the player with the dealer button puts up or
"posts" the small blind which is approximately half the minimum bet. The
small blind for the $2/4 game is one dollar. The player to the left of the
small blind posts the big blind which is equal to the minimum bet which is
three dollars for this game. The rest of the players do not put up any
money to start the hand. Because the button rotates around the table, each
player will eventually act as the big blind, small blind and dealer. It
will cost you three dollars every time the deal makes a complete rotation
around the table.
Omaha Poker Rules
Omaha hands are played out in a similar fashion as those in Texas Holdem
(see rules link at the right). However, instead of two down cards, four
are dealt, followed by a betting round. A three card flop follows, with
another betting round. Next comes an one card turn card, with a another
betting round. Finally a fifth river card, and a final round of betting.
At the showdown, five card hands are created by using exactly two cards
from a player's hand, and exactly three cards from the board cards. All
four of a player's cards must be shown to qualify for winning a pot. If
you only show two cards and discard the other two, your hand is dead and
you forfeit claim to the pot. (Omaha Poker Strategy articles.)
The basic rules of Texas Hold'em apply, except the "use two cards from
your hand" requirement means a player cannot "play the board" like in
Texas Holdem. Regardless of what is on the board, without exception
players must use three cards from the board and two from their hand. Even
if there are five spades on the board, you must have two spades in your
hand to have a flush.
